Shadows disappear with custom projection matrix on camera
Reproduction Steps:
1. Open User's project
2. Run "test" scene
3. Notice difference between normal and custom projections every second
Expected: Shadows are on custom just as on normal projection matrix
Actual: No shadows using custom projection matrix
Note: Regression is not set, because scripts prevented from testing on lower than 5.4 versions.
Reproduced in versions: 5.4.0b16, 5.4.0b19, 5.4.0b20
